Sadly, the first thing in view as you arrive toward the end of
Stearns Wharf is the filthy MarBorg dumpster. The utilitarian seems to have
taken over.
This, I am sure, is not intentional. Everyone is trying to do
the job of cleaning. However, the utilities, dumpsters, and trash cans are now
the most noticed, prevalent, and view-blocking items.
Please, there must be better less intrusive ways to do these
important duties? I am a resident, not a tourist. As many often don’t notice
the imposition of “business as usual,” perhaps a contest to improve the view?
